Insurance Sales Agents Salary in New York
In New York, insurance sales agents earn a median of $75,860 per year.

How New York compares
Refit analysis ·In New York, insurance sales agents earn a median of $75,860 — 26% above the national median of $60,370. Locally the range runs $37,980 to $187,850. About 20,990 people hold this role in the state.
Refit analysis ·New York ranks #5 of 54 states for insurance sales agents pay — roughly the 92th percentile among states. That trails the top-paying state (Minnesota, $78,650) by 4%. State employment of about 20,990 also shapes how competitive local openings are.
